Pub poker firm Redtooth sees turnover rise

National pub poker and quiz specialists Redtooth has revealed a 20% uplift in turnover for 2009 to over £2m.

The growth was fuelled by a 47% participation increase in its live pub poker tournament. The number of registered players has now risen to 80,000 at 1,100 pubs in three years. Quizzes have also contributed to the growth with a 10% uplift.

"The whole ethos of our business is about driving people into pubs for a great night out," said director for Redtooth Steve Saul.

"My business partner Martin Green and I have been creating quizzes for a combined total of 40 years and we know what makes a great pub quiz work.

"We applied the same understanding to our live pub poker business and it's been a huge hit for licensees and their customers. We keep things simple for the operator and we keep customers in the pub for the evening. 

"There's been a lot of talk about food being the big focus for pubs but operators mustn't overlook the fact that people also go to pubs to be entertained. We're offering a cost effective solution to those quiet week nights."
